C-reactive protein in the diagnosis of melioidosis

C-reactive protein (CRP) is not a reliable marker for diagnosing melioidosis, a serious infection. Even in severe cases, CRP levels can be normal, making it difficult to rule out this disease in febrile patients.

Background:

  • Melioidosis, caused by Burkholderia pseudomallei, is a serious infection.
  • Previous studies suggested C-reactive protein (CRP) as a potential diagnostic marker for melioidosis.

Purpose of the Study:

  • To evaluate the diagnostic utility of C-reactive protein (CRP) in patients with culture-confirmed melioidosis.
  • To determine the role of CRP levels in predicting melioidosis severity and mortality.

Main Methods:

  • Retrospective review of 175 patients with culture-confirmed melioidosis.
  • Analysis of admission C-reactive protein (CRP) levels in relation to disease presentation, severity, and outcomes.
  • Multivariate analysis to identify predictors of mortality.

Main Results:

  • Admission CRP levels were often normal or only mildly elevated in melioidosis patients.
  • Normal or mildly elevated CRP was observed even in cases of severe sepsis, fatal outcomes, and relapsed melioidosis.
  • Sepsis and bacteremia were stronger predictors of mortality than CRP levels.

Conclusions:

  • Admission C-reactive protein (CRP) is not a sensitive marker for diagnosing melioidosis.
  • A normal CRP level cannot exclude the possibility of acute, chronic, or relapsed melioidosis in febrile patients from endemic areas.
  • CRP levels have limited value in assessing melioidosis severity or predicting mortality.

Rocky Mountain Spotted Fever

Rocky Mountain Spotted Fever (RMSF) is a severe tick-borne illness caused by Rickettsia rickettsii, a Gram-negative, coccobacillary bacterium. This pathogen is an obligate intracellular parasite, requiring a host cell for replication. Transmission occurs through the bite of an infected tick. In the United States, the most important vectors are Dermacentor variabilis (American dog tick) and Dermacentor andersoni (Rocky Mountain wood tick), though other tick species may also serve as vectors.
